Essential Business Support in Tennessee
What are the primary government resources for TN small businesses?
The Tennessee Department of Economic and Community Development (TNECD) is a key resource, offering programs like the FastTrack program for job creation and capital investment. Additionally, the U.S. Small Business Administration (SBA) has a strong presence in Tennessee, providing loans, counseling, and contracting opportunities tailored for small enterprises. These agencies are crucial starting points for comprehensive support.
How can I find funding or grants for my business in Tennessee?
For funding, explore options through the Tennessee Small Business Development Center (TSBDC), which helps businesses prepare loan applications and navigate grant opportunities. State-specific programs and local economic development agencies also offer grants, often focusing on job creation or specific industry growth. Checking with local banks and credit unions that partner with the SBA is also advisable for various loan types.
What legal steps are required to register a new business in Tennessee?
To register a new business in Tennessee, you must first choose a business structure (e.g., LLC, Corporation) and register it with the Tennessee Secretary of State’s office. This involves filing articles of organization or incorporation and checking for name availability. You'll also need to obtain an Employer Identification Number (EIN) from the IRS, which is essential for tax purposes and hiring employees. Consult with an attorney to ensure all legal requirements are met.
Where can I get help with workforce development and training in TN?
Tennessee offers robust workforce development through the Tennessee Department of Labor and Workforce Development, which provides various training programs and resources. Local community colleges and Tennessee Colleges of Applied Technology (TCATs) are also vital partners, offering vocational training and customized employer solutions. These initiatives help businesses upskill current employees and find new talent effectively.
Are there specific tax benefits or incentives for businesses in Tennessee?
Tennessee is known for its favorable tax environment, notably having no state income tax on wages and salaries. Businesses benefit from a low corporate excise tax and modified franchise tax. Various incentives exist for specific industries or for businesses that create jobs and invest capital in the state, often administered by TNECD. Researching these specific programs can lead to significant savings and growth opportunities.
How do TN business services support technology and innovation?
Tennessee’s business services actively support technology and innovation through incubators, accelerators, and partnerships with universities. Organizations like Launch Tennessee foster entrepreneurship and connect startups with capital and mentorship. The state also promotes research and development tax credits and initiatives aimed at growing tech-focused industries, attracting investment and talent to the region.
